Facts and Events
Name Thomas Dean
Gender Male
Birth? 29 Mar 1854 Eynsford, Kent, England
Census[2] 1861 Eynsford, Kent, EnglandPark House, Eynsford Street
Marriage 7 Jun 1873 Maidstone, Kent, Englandto Eliza Pilcher Wise
Emigration? 7 Jul 1873 London, Englandaboard the "Indus"
Immigration? 8 Oct 1873 Brisbane, Queensland, Australiaaboard the "Indus"
Death? 12 Sep 1926 Queensland, Australia
Alt Death[3] 13 Sep 1926 Queensland, Australia
Burial[1] 13 Sep 1926 Brisbane, Queensland, AustraliaToowong Cemetery

Shortly after arriving in Brisbane, Thomas and Eliza travelled to Roma by bullock dray taking six weeks from Brisbane. On the way they were short of meat and caught and killed a sheep, realising later that they could have been in trouble for doing so. They later established a store at Roma.
